At AUSA 22 in the USA, GDLS showcased what the next stage of the Abrams tank could look like. A design study that presents a completely new tank: In the current Abrams, the crew consists of commanders, gunners, loaders, and drivers. In the AbramsX, the crew is reduced to three people, shoulder to shoulder sitting in the front part of the tank hull, with the turret unmanned and an autoloader used for the main cannon.
“On all US tanks, the armor around the crew protected the gun,” said Tim Reese, head of US business development at General Dynamics, at the 2022 Association of the Army conference in Washington, D.C. this week, where the AbramsX made its public debut: “If the crew is no longer at the gun, how much armor do you want to put around it?”
This does not mean that the turret does not receive protection - after all, it is still a heavily armored war machine - but it helps reduce weight. The latest versions of the Abrams weigh more than 70 tons, which can lead to issues with transporting to the battlefield and recovering in case of damage. As the AbramsX is still in development, the final weight of the tank will depend on how the army loads it, but the target would be around 60 tons, according to Reese.
When the crew is not in the turret, the main gun operates through an automatic reloading system. This feature is present in many modern tank designs and even in some older models, like the Russian T-72 and T-80. The Russian invasion in Ukraine showed that this feature is a major weakness in these Soviet tanks: when hit, the ammunition cooks off and blows the turret off. Even with the autoloader, the AbramsX retains the ammunition storage and blowout panels at the rear of the turret. No flying turrets...
The electronics aspect is where it gets visionary: The tank also features an artificial intelligence system that can identify targets on the battlefield. Two independent scanners, connected to the commander and gunner, each search for targets. “It can scan and look for anomalies,” explains Reese. “If the image is good enough, it can determine everything up to the model of the tank and also classify the targets by their threat level.”
The engine has also been upgraded, transitioning from turbines to a diesel-electric system. This allows the tank to operate its internal systems without the need for an extremely loud turbine engine. Reese also mentioned a scenario where the tank could make some limited movements, about 500 meters, using battery power.
So, the future of armored warfare ranges from a new engine to a smaller crew. While it may look somewhat like the old Abrams, under all that armor, the AbramsX is a completely new tank. Exciting for observers: the concept actually bears a striking resemblance to the Russian T-14 Armata.
